In the US, November is most notably signified by Thanksgiving, a holiday whose secular nature has it allowed to become a staple holiday for families to gather and feast. Traditionally, the Thanksgiving meal is comprised of roast turkey, stuffing, mashed potatoes, gravy, cranberry sauce, and the like, but as the nature of the holiday has grown, expanded and been reinterpreted by the American diaspora, we know see all sorts of imaginative flavor combinations gracing our Thanksgiving spreads.

Kelley Fox Vermouth 2020, Oregon – a winterized blend of pinot noir, brandy and botanicals. To be enjoyed as a negroni, americano, or simply neat
Salem Wine Co. Chardonnay 2020, Oregon – Biodynamic Chardonnay grown on signature iron-rich jory soils, a heady white wine from the hills
Sandhi Santa Rita Hills Pinot Noir 2020, California – Single varietal sourced from 6 different vineyards throughout Santa Barbara; elegant, saline, and floral
Marietta Cellars OVR NV, California – A yearly sustained blend of table-suited reds with depth, character, and texture; Mostly Zin
Marietta Cellar Roman 2020, California – A brilliant rendition of an American viticultural classic, overdelivering on the varietal with poise and structure.
